| package org.apache.carbondata.spark.testsuite.datacompaction |
| |
| import scala.collection.JavaConverters._ |
| |
| import org.scalatest.BeforeAndAfterAll |
| |
| import org.apache.spark.sql.test.util.QueryTest |
| |
| import org.apache.carbondata.core.constants.CarbonCommonConstants |
| import org.apache.carbondata.core.metadata.CarbonMetadata |
| import org.apache.carbondata.core.statusmanager.SegmentStatusManager |
| import org.apache.carbondata.core.util.CarbonProperties |
| |
| /** |
| * FT for compaction scenario where major compaction will only compact the segments which are |
| * present at the time of triggering the compaction. |
| */ |
| class MajorCompactionStopsAfterCompaction extends QueryTest with BeforeAndAfterAll { |
| |
| override def beforeAll { |
| sql("drop table if exists stopmajor") |
| CarbonProperties.getInstance() |
| .addProperty(CarbonCommonConstants.CARBON_TIMESTAMP_FORMAT, "mm/dd/yyyy") |
| sql( |
| "CREATE TABLE IF NOT EXISTS stopmajor (country String, ID decimal(7,4), date Timestamp, name " + |
| "String, phonetype String, serialname String, salary Int) STORED AS carbondata" |
| ) |
| |
| val csvFilePath1 = s"$resourcesPath/compaction/compaction1.csv" |
| val csvFilePath2 = s"$resourcesPath/compaction/compaction2.csv" |
| val csvFilePath3 = s"$resourcesPath/compaction/compaction3.csv" |
| |
| sql("LOAD DATA LOCAL INPATH '" + csvFilePath1 + "' INTO TABLE stopmajor OPTIONS" + |
| "('DELIMITER'= ',', 'QUOTECHAR'= '\"')" |
| ) |
| sql("LOAD DATA LOCAL INPATH '" + csvFilePath2 + "' INTO TABLE stopmajor OPTIONS" + |
| "('DELIMITER'= ',', 'QUOTECHAR'= '\"')" |
| ) |
| // compaction will happen here. |
| sql("alter table stopmajor compact 'major'" |
| ) |
| Thread.sleep(2000) |
| sql("LOAD DATA LOCAL INPATH '" + csvFilePath1 + "' INTO TABLE stopmajor OPTIONS" + |
| "('DELIMITER'= ',', 'QUOTECHAR'= '\"')" |
| ) |
| sql("LOAD DATA LOCAL INPATH '" + csvFilePath2 + "' INTO TABLE stopmajor OPTIONS" + |
| "('DELIMITER'= ',', 'QUOTECHAR'= '\"')" |
| ) |
| if (checkCompactionCompletedOrNot("0.1")) { |
| } |
| |
| } |
| |
| /** |
| * Check if the compaction is completed or not. |
| * |
| * @param requiredSeg |
| * @return |
| */ |
| def checkCompactionCompletedOrNot(requiredSeg: String): Boolean = { |
| var status = false |
| var noOfRetries = 0 |
| while (!status && noOfRetries < 10) { |
| val carbonTable = CarbonMetadata.getInstance().getCarbonTable( |
| CarbonCommonConstants.DATABASE_DEFAULT_NAME, |
| "stopmajor" |
| ) |
| val absoluteTableIdentifier = carbonTable.getAbsoluteTableIdentifier |
| |
| val segmentStatusManager: SegmentStatusManager = new SegmentStatusManager( |
| absoluteTableIdentifier) |
| |
| val segments = segmentStatusManager.getValidAndInvalidSegments.getValidSegments.asScala.toList |
| // segments.foreach(seg => |
| // System.out.println( "valid segment is =" + seg) |
| // ) |
| |
| if (!segments.contains(requiredSeg)) { |
| // wait for 2 seconds for compaction to complete. |
| System.out.println("sleping for 2 seconds.") |
| Thread.sleep(2000) |
| noOfRetries += 1 |
| } |
| else { |
| status = true |
| } |
| } |
| return status |
| } |
| |
| /** |
| * Test whether major compaction is not included in minor compaction. |
| */ |
| test("delete merged folder and check segments") { |
| // delete merged segments |
| sql("clean files for table stopmajor") |
| |
| val carbonTable = CarbonMetadata.getInstance().getCarbonTable( |
| CarbonCommonConstants.DATABASE_DEFAULT_NAME, |
| "stopmajor" |
| ) |
| val absoluteTableIdentifier = carbonTable.getAbsoluteTableIdentifier |
| |
| val segmentStatusManager: SegmentStatusManager = new SegmentStatusManager( |
| absoluteTableIdentifier) |
| |
| // merged segment should not be there |
| val segments = segmentStatusManager.getValidAndInvalidSegments.getValidSegments.asScala.map(_.getSegmentNo).toList |
| assert(segments.contains("0.1")) |
| assert(!segments.contains("0.2")) |
| assert(!segments.contains("0")) |
| assert(!segments.contains("1")) |
| assert(segments.contains("2")) |
| assert(segments.contains("3")) |
| |
| } |
| |
| override def afterAll { |
| CarbonProperties.getInstance() |
| .addProperty(CarbonCommonConstants.CARBON_TIMESTAMP_FORMAT, |
| CarbonCommonConstants.CARBON_TIMESTAMP_DEFAULT_FORMAT) |
| sql("drop table if exists stopmajor") |
| } |
| |
| } |
